Catalyst Paper Elk Falls Division, located near Campbell River on Vancouver Island, retained the services of Allnorth to design and implement a heat recovery system to reduce both water use and steam consumption in the kraft mill. 

The first phase involved reclaiming warm water produced by the R8 ClO2 generator and blending it with fresh mill water used as the cool stream feeding the bleach plant caustic effluent heat exchangers. 

The second phase involved reclaiming excess warm water from the recovery evaporator surface condensers to displace fresh water going to the M&D digester blow heat recovery system.

Overall, this project reduced steam consumption by approximately 3.3 kg/s and lowered mill water usage by approximately 60 l/s.
